Yogi Bhajan, a master of Kundalini Yoga, came from India to the West at the end of the 1960s. In his yoga classes, he shared his spiritual knowledge with his students and served them an aromatic spice tea, which they affectionately named 'the tea of the Yogi'. This name later formed the basis for the Yogi Tea® brand. The enjoyment of the tea with its pleasant aroma and taste led the students to inner calmness and serenity, opening them to the world of Ayurveda as a philosophy. Yogi Bhajan inspired them to seek their spiritual equilibrium in the daily practice of this Indian world view. It also includes mindfulness towards fellow human beings, nature and oneself.
Yogi Bhajan invited his students to pause, reflect on themselves and find inspiration for their souls. Not too sweet or fruity
I have two cups a day. I like that it's not too sweet or fruity like lots of teas. I feel like it might be better for my teeth than the very acidy fruity herbal teas which make my teeth sensitive. It's difficult to describe the flavour but it gives some of the very slight 'bite'/ bitterness (not sure that's the right word) that tea gives but without the caffeine or teeth staining.
